Quote:
Originally Posted by sheedoe View Post
I would recommend 80 hz for all speakers, and 120 hz for LPF of LFE. Also, you should have some distance between your front speakers and the back wall. Looking at your setup, I'd say give it atleast 6".
Just to clarify, do you mean 120 Hz set as the cutoff on the actual subwoofer controls? If so, then I agree with you. Set all your main channels to 80 Hz, and make sure your actual subwoofer control is set higher, so you don't lose any audio information. Your receiver won't have to work as hard, and your bass will sound tighter this way. Having multiple low frequency cutoffs in your system is less than ideal.
